Statute of Limitations

Mesothelioma and other asbestos lawyer-related diseases take decades to manifest, which can make it difficult to determine the statute of limitations for filing an action. A knowledgeable attorney can assist victims in determining their deadlines and file within the timeframes. The lawyer will go over the claim, notify the defendants, and build the case with evidence, and then settle the case or argue for a jury award at trial.

State-specific statutes of limitation for personal injury and wrongful deaths cases are different. Many factors play into the way in which the statute of limitations will be applied, including when asbestos exposure occurred, the location where the victim lives, what states they worked in, and the location of asbestos-related companies.

The discovery rule is beneficial to most asbestos sufferers. It allows the time limit to start at the point that the disease was first discovered, or when it would be reasonable to be discovered. This differs from the statute of limitations in the state, which are usually set to begin at the date of exposure.

The statute of limitations can be extended or suspended in certain situations, like when the victim is a minor, or lacks legal capacity to file. It is also possible that the statute of limitations may be extended in special situations, like cases of fraud or concealment.

If the statute of limitation expires before the mesothelioma case is filed, the victims could lose the chance to receive compensation. However, they could have other options for financial compensation, including trust funds or insurance.

Asbestos Trust Funds

Asbestos patients suffering from mesothelioma or other asbestos-related diseases could seek compensation through trust funds. These trust funds were created by companies who manufactured or supplied asbestos-containing products and went bankrupt. In order to avoid being sued by creditors, these companies were ordered by bankruptcy courts to set aside funds in trusts so that victims could receive financial compensation.

To receive financial compensation, victims must meet the eligibility criteria of each asbestos trust. A mesothelioma lawyer who is qualified can help a patient understand how these criteria work and collect the necessary documents needed to submit an claim. This includes evidence of employment, military service records and medical records that demonstrate the victim was diagnosed with an asbestos-related condition.

Mesothelioma lawyers also assist victims to file for expedited reviews with each asbestos trust fund. This could speed up the processing of claims and increase the amount that is awarded to a victim. However there is a limit to how much a person can receive through an expedited review.

The asbestos trust fund is able to pay compensation up to six figures for those of asbestos-related ailments. This compensation is intended to cover a range of expenses, including funeral costs, mesothelioma treatment loss of income, and future losses.
